Job Description
Job Summary:
The Lead Technical Project Manager is responsible for delivering complex software development projects working with teams across multiple disciplines in a geographically dispersed organization, including working with vendors. The Lead Technical Project Manager will concurrently manage multiple medium to large digital projects across web and mobile applications, and/or one or more specific tracks within much larger scale programs, with oversight from a Program Manager. The Technical Project Manager ensures on-time and on-schedule delivery for their projects working closely with Product, Technology, and Design.
What You Will Do:
Project Estimation
Facilitate scope definition, and high-level planning, discovery, and estimation workshops for projects with cross-functional teams
Quantify cost factors to deliver project deliverables including resources, project oversight, objective risk and related contingency<...